Shifted Chybeshev Polynomials for a Certain System of Fractional Order Integro-Differential Equations

Abstract
The main goal of this paper lies briefly in submitting and modifying somenumerical methods for solving system of linear Fractional order Integro- Differential
Equations of Fredholm type (L.FFIDE's). in this method four kinds of shifted
Chybeshev polynomials (T*,U*,V*and W*) are used as a bases of independed
polynomials approximation fn(x) .The general fractional derivatives of these
polynomials are formulated (Da Tn* , Da U n* , Da Vn*andD aWn* ) in the
framework of the Riemann-liouville definition .Some numerical examples are
solving to show that the different between these polynomials , furthermore
Algorithms and programs by using MATLAB program are given .
